WORKPLACE HARMONY

Considering that most of us spend more than one-third of our lifetime with co-workers and associates that we had no hand in choosing, it makes sense to take the extra effort to create an environment that is productive and harmonious.

Well may we ask "Who are these people and how do I get on with them?"

Understanding and respect for various personality types as well as knowledge of our emotional needs and responses plus the ability to manage them go a long way in creating workplace harmony.

Research indicates that a pleasant work environment is the most important non-salary benefit that a company can offer.

Through knowledge of workplace etiquette, respect for temperament variety and emotional awareness members of staff learn tolerance and develop a sense of responsibility to contribute toward a positive and harmonious workplace.

Not by way of a "do as you are told" training program but by mindful understanding and experiencing the joy of co-operation in a pleasant environment.



WORKSHOP TOPICS



Basic Personality types:  
Understanding the strengths and challenges of different personality types - yours and theirs

Communication needs
Effective interaction to suit the various personalities -  achieving your goals and retaining a good relationship

Basic emotional needs:
If not met - the seat of depression or anger.   Communicating your own needs and respect for the rights of others

Recognising and managing emotions
Getting perspective and taking responsibility for the intent of the outcome of our reactions to emotions

Anger management
Recognising the onset and managing this emotion of choice.  Taking responsibility for ensuring a positive outcome

Respecting confidentiality
The basic rules of workplace etiquette

Forgiveness
Are you drinking poison - hoping that someone else will die?
